  **Types of Low-Power Relays**

  There are several types of low-power relays available in the market, each with its unique features and applications. The most common types include:

  1. **Solid-State Relays (SSRs)**: These relays use semiconductor devices like transistors or thyristors to switch the load. They offer high reliability, fast switching times, and low power consumption.

  2. **Magnetic Latching Relays**: These relays use magnetic fields to maintain their state even after the power is removed. They are ideal for applications requiring long-term memory and low power consumption.

  3. **Mechanical Relays**: These relays use mechanical contacts to switch the load. They are suitable for applications with high current and voltage requirements.

  4. **Miniature Relays**: These relays are compact and designed for space-constrained applications. They are commonly used in consumer electronics and industrial automation.

  **Factors to Consider When Selecting a Low-Power Relay**

  When selecting a low-power relay, it is essential to consider the following factors:

  1. **Voltage and Current Ratings**: Ensure that the relay can handle the voltage and current requirements of your application.

  2. **Contact Material**: Different contact materials have varying durability and resistance to wear. Choose a material that suits your application’s requirements.

  3. **Operating Temperature**: Select a relay that can operate within the temperature range of your application.

  4. **Size and Mounting Type**: Ensure that the relay fits your application’s space constraints and mounting requirements.

  5. **Cost**: Compare the prices of different low-power relays to find the most cost-effective option for your needs.
